Expect weekend markets to be a regular part of the burgeoning Ilonggo urban scene. Such market to make a splash in the local scene is the Weekend Tienda sa Iloilo spearheaded by the National Economic and Development Authority and supported by West Visayas State University and other government agencies, NGOs and people's organizations such as Iloilo Business Club, Inc., Iloilo Small and Medium Enterprise Development, and Regional Agricultural and Fisheries Council. The second leg of the weekend market was held at The Atria Park District in Mandurriao, Iloilo City last March 10-12, 2017 and it gave shoppers the opportunity to sample a wide assortment of homegrown handicrafts, processed, natural and organic food products from local farmers in Western Visayas. The market fair seeks to garner support for micro small and medium enterprises (MSMEs) and local farmers as a platform to bring unique Western Visayas products closer to the mainstream market.
